Requirements
  • A Bachelor's Degree in Social Work is required.
  • The candidate must be a Licensed Social Worker in the State of Ohio.
  • Experience working with victims of traumatic crimes, such as domestic violence or sexual assault, is required.
  • The candidate must successfully obtain and maintain driving privileges under The Salvation Army insurance standards, including access to a personal vehicle and insurance coverage for transportation needs related to the position.
  • The candidate must be willing to uphold and support The Salvation Army's mission and ministry.
Responsibilities
  • Support emergency response and short-term comprehensive care for domestic and lawful permanent resident victims of sex and labor trafficking identified by law enforcement, court programs, social service or health providers, and other sources.
  • Serve as an initial point of contact and emergency responder for victim services at The Salvation Army.
  • Provide rotating 24-hour emergency response and comprehensive initial case management.
  • Assess immediate needs and conduct intakes.
  • Coordinate with the Child Advocacy Center, law enforcement, Child Welfare, Juvenile Court, Off the Streets, Municipal Court, Probation Services, and other systems and organizations to support victims in leaving trafficking situations and receiving needed services.
  • Use Salvation Army and other resources to meet victims' immediate needs, including safe temporary housing, clothing, food, medical care, and mental health care.
  • Develop safety plans and service plans in coordination with victims.
  • Provide limited-time shelter-based or home-based case management to help clients achieve service-plan goals, including permanent housing, legal assistance, work with law enforcement, employment, counseling, and linkage to benefits.
  • Maintain accurate and timely case notes.
  • Complete reports in a timely manner.
  • Attend End Slavery Cincinnati meetings as needed.
  • Co-provide on-call and other supervision, as necessary, with the Anti-Human Trafficking Program Manager and Service Team Coordinator for staff and volunteers responding to hotline and other emergency needs.
  • Assist in coordinating and preparing data collection and program reports for funders and Salvation Army statistics.
  • Support coordination and development of resources and tools for the Anti-Human Trafficking hotline and crisis programs.
  • Participate in other service programming as needed.
  • Complete other tasks and duties assigned by the supervisor.
Desired Qualifications
  • A Master's degree is preferred.
  • Experience working with victims of human trafficking is preferred.

The Salvation Army is an international Christian nonprofit delivering social services through regional territories. The organization provides emergency assistance, shelters, rehabilitation, youth programs, disaster response, community services, worship, and thrift retail. It serves individuals and families in need, donors, volunteers, congregations, and communities across its service territories. Its operating model centers on locally delivered programs supported by territorial leadership, fundraising, retail operations, logistics, facilities, and administration.
